Re: Painting - DIY or hire a pro?

Originally Posted by mesco m ->
Every single wall in our house has been re plastered and painted, apart from the bathrooms and the toilets which are tiled. It's much easier to keep clean than wallpaper but each to their own. I just like the minimalist look.
So do I where house interiors are concerned. If you are selling a place it is best to try to ensure your decoration is
non-invasive if you can. It can be off-putting to a buyer if it hits you when you walk into a room. Strong colours are not a good idea.
